Default vertical object placement
I was looking at some snapshots of Mortenimer's "creative cheating" house, and I noticed that some of the objects seemed to have been placed at different vertical heights than the default (paintings hanging lower on the wall, vase on a mantel instead of the floor, etc). Does anyone know exactly how to do that? I've tried the moveobjects on and boolProp snapObjectsToGrid false cheats but neither seems to affect vertical placement. Thanks!

I had some success using nearby places where the level is different. For example, build a wall on a flat piece of ground. Now, build a foundation right next to it. Turn on MoveObjects and turn off snap. Select (for example) a wall-mounted light. Without "placing it" just hover it over the foundation, then slide over to the next wall - it *should* stay at the same altitude. I made (non-functional) bunkbeds that way.
